Prevent promoting alcohol as an incentive for participating in the event out of respect for individuals who do not drink. Consider holding a two-part celebration where the initial fifty percent concentrates on alcohol-free video games and activities.

In order to change attitudes and habits, establish year-round academic possibilities for your people. These tasks will certainly bring awareness and aid ensure DEIB is focused on on a monthly basis, not simply stated during particular holiday. Bring recognition to various spiritual, recognition, and inclusion days and occasions with a company-wide holiday calendar. This will not only produce an extra educated, sensitive office environment, yet will also develop internal customs and community. And if you have any employees with access requirements, it is essential to ensure the place has an operating lift and is accessible for wheelchair individuals. Be careful not to impose any Christian-traditional rituals and activities on workers that might not observe. You must likewise be mindful and provide space to staff members to express their very own Christmas traditions. And remind workers to be considerate of their associate's decision not to consume as well.
